Trait cosmic::cosmic_theme::palette::cam16::Cam16IntoUnclamped

source ·
pub trait Cam16IntoUnclamped<WpParam, C> {
    type Scalar;

    // Required method
    fn cam16_into_unclamped(
        self,
        parameters: BakedParameters<WpParam, Self::Scalar>,
    ) -> C;
}
Expand description

A trait for converting from a CAM16 color type into C without clamping.

Required Associated Types§

source

type Scalar

The number type that’s used in parameters when converting.

Required Methods§

source

fn cam16_into_unclamped( self, parameters: BakedParameters<WpParam, Self::Scalar>, ) -> C

Converts self into C, using the provided parameters.

Implementors§

source§

impl<WpParam, T, U> Cam16IntoUnclamped<WpParam, T> for U
where T: FromCam16Unclamped<WpParam, U>,

source§

type Scalar = <T as FromCam16Unclamped<WpParam, U>>::Scalar